How this recipe comes together

Making Loaded Cheesy Cheeseburger Sliders Bake is a breeze. You’ll start by browning ground beef with onion and spices for that savory base. Then, it’s all about layering: a bed of seasoned beef topped with gooey cheese, fresh veggies, and condiments, sandwiched between soft dinner rolls. Finally, pop them in the oven until the cheese is melted and everything is hot and bubbly. Easy peasy!

Gather these items

To make these delicious sliders,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 small onion, diced
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 12 dinner rolls
  • 8 slices c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up diced tomatoes
  • 1/4 cup diced pickles
  • 1/4 cup diced red onion
  • 1/4 cup ketchup
  • 1/4 cup mustard
  • 1/4 cup mayonnaise

Feel free to swap the cheddar for your favorite cheese or the ground beef for turkey or veggie crumbles if you want to mix things up!
